hi joanne. i am assuming here that you did indeed have some recent bloodwork done to be asking this particular question? honestly,rather than go thru each and every individual lab and type out the parameters it would really be much easier and just better for you overall if you simply obtained a copy of your own lab results instead?

with every lab that is done, in almost every case, all the actual "normal ranges" for that particular lab are always listed along with your results too. on that actual lab sheet you obtain, "your" lab numbers are listed in most cases at the far left along with the actual name of that lab, with anything that came out either too hig or low within that middle area, and the normal ranges listed way over to the right hand of the page. its also just a really good idea to obtain any and all copies of any types of testing results for your own personal medical files. i have been doing this will all labs, MRIs and any other tests i have just had to have for many different medical problems for years now. just keep everything in some type of expanding folder thing so you know where all this stuff actually is, all in one place. hope this helped. marcia
